    Great video on positioning. I think to add another layer would be positioning in crowds, and positioning inside, middle vs outside zones to catch different sized waves. Another note is how to paddle towards the peak but positioning too deep that you get caught behind the section, like at 3.28 that left hander she paddles towards the shoulder of the peak but by the time the wave hits the reef she is in a perfect spot as it steepens up and she can catch it and go straight to turns
